Bernina Express from Milan: Tours, Routes, and What to Know Before You Go

Bernina Express from Milan: Tours, Routes, and What to Know Before You Go

Traveling on the Bernina Express from Milan is one of the most popular ways to experience this iconic Alpine railway, especially for visitors short on time or new to Switzerland. While the panoramic Bernina Express itself does not depart directly from Milan, guided tours and combined itineraries make it easy to reach the Bernina route in a single day. 

These tours typically combine coach travel with scenic train segments, allowing travelers to experience UNESCO-listed landscapes, dramatic viaducts, glaciers, and alpine lakes without complex planning. For many visitors, Milan serves as a convenient and well-connected gateway to the Bernina Express experience.



It’s important to note that most Bernina Express tours from Milan use the Bernina Red Train, the regular regional service operating on the same UNESCO-listed Bernina Railway. While the panoramic Bernina Express train itself runs only a few times per day, regional trains allow tours to maintain flexible schedules and reliable connections. The scenery is exactly the same, as both trains follow the identical route across the Alps.

Types of Bernina Train Tours From Milan

Because there is no direct Bernina Express departure from Milan, most full-day tours include scenic travel on the Bernina Red Train rather than the panoramic Bernina Express. This approach allows travelers to experience the full Bernina route while keeping travel times manageable within a single day.

Full-Day Bernina Train Tours from Milan

These are the most popular options and typically include coach transport from Milan to Tirano or another access point, followed by a scenic train ride on the Bernina route.

Typical duration: Approximately 11 to 13 hours round trip
What’s included: Coach transfers from Milan, Bernina train tickets (often regional services on the Bernina route), guided commentary, and free time in St. Moritz
Best for: First-time visitors, travelers staying in Milan, and those wanting a complete Alpine day trip

Bernina Train Tours from Milan via Lake Como

These tours combine two iconic destinations in one day: Lake Como and the Bernina railway.

Typical duration: Approximately 13 hours
What’s included: Luxury coach transport, a Lake Como boat cruise, Bernina train ride from St. Moritz, and guided assistance
Best for: Travelers looking for variety, scenic contrasts, and a premium sightseeing experience

Bernina Red Train Round-Trip Tours from Milan

These tours use the regional Bernina Red Train and are designed as a complete loop starting and ending in Milan.

Typical duration: Approximately 12 to 13 hours
What’s included: Round-trip coach transport from Milan, regional Bernina Red Train tickets (usually 2nd class), guided support, sightseeing time in St. Moritz, and sometimes additional stops such as a Swiss chocolate house
Best for: Travelers who prefer flexibility, photography-friendly trains, and a balanced mix of guided travel and free exploration

Distance & Travel Routes: Milan to the Bernina Express

Although Milan is not directly on the Bernina Express route, it is well connected to several key starting points used by Bernina Express tours. The journey typically combines coach or train travel from Milan with a scenic rail segment on the Bernina route.

Milan to Tirano

Tirano is the most common access point for Bernina Express tours from Milan. The distance is approximately 160 kilometers (99 miles), and travel time is usually around 2.5 to 3 hours by coach or car. Tirano serves as the southern gateway to the Bernina Line, where the alpine railway journey begins.

Milan to St. Moritz

St. Moritz lies about 180 kilometers (112 miles) from Milan. Reaching it by coach generally takes between 3.5 and 4.5 hours, depending on road and weather conditions. Many tours include sightseeing time in St. Moritz, making it both a destination and a key stop along the Bernina route.

Milan to Chur

Chur is approximately 230 kilometers (143 miles from Milan) and is less commonly used for day tours due to the longer travel time. Reaching Chur by train usually takes over 4.5 hours with connections. For this reason, Chur is more often used as a starting point for independent Bernina Express journeys rather than Milan-based tours.


Visitor Tips for Taking The Bernina Express from Milan

To get the most out of your journey, keep these practical tips in mind:

  • Book early: Bernina-related tours can sell out quickly, especially between May and October.
  • Dress in layers: Temperatures vary dramatically between Milan and high Alpine areas.
  • Bring snacks and water: Long day tours may include limited meal breaks.
  • Choose your seat wisely: On Bernina train segments, the right-hand side when traveling from St. Moritz to Tirano offers the best views.
  • Prepare for a long day: Most tours last over 11 hours, so pace yourself and rest beforehand.
  • Carry valid travel documents: Cross-border travel between Italy and Switzerland requires proper ID.

FAQs about Bernina Express from Milan

There is no direct Bernina Express train departing from Milan. Travelers reach the Bernina route by first traveling from Milan to Tirano or St. Moritz by coach or regional train, then continuing on the Bernina railway. The easiest way to book the Bernina Express from Milan is through a guided tour. These tours combine transportation from Milan with the Bernina route and handle tickets, schedules, and logistics in advance. Independent travel requires booking separate transport to Tirano or St. Moritz, plus train tickets and seat reservations if using the panoramic Bernina Express.

The total travel time from Milan to the Bernina route depends on the itinerary. Day tours usually last between 11 and 13 hours round trip. The scenic Bernina train segment itself takes about 2 to 2.5 hours between Tirano and St. Moritz.

No, the Bernina train does not go directly to Milan. The Bernina railway connects Chur, St. Moritz, and Tirano. Milan is reached separately by coach or regional train, which is why Bernina Express experiences from Milan are offered as guided tours rather than direct rail services.
